About this property

Stylish cosy home on the Wild Atlantic Way

Located in the heart of Newport on the Wild Atlantic Way, this thoughtfully renovated home is a comfortable and stylish base for exploring some of the very best of the west coast of Ireland.

Sleeping up to 7 guests, the house is ideal for couples, families or friends looking to enjoy beaches, coastal drives, hiking trails and nearby towns at a relaxed pace. Newport is perfectly placed for visiting Westport, Achill Island, Connemara, the Great Western Greenway and Galway region.

As the gateway to the Mayo International Dark Sky Park, Newport is also a wonderful place for stargazing — with clear night skies often visible right from the house.

Although centrally located, the house is tucked away on a quiet little lane just a short stroll from cafés, pubs, shops and local amenities. Free parking is also available for guests.

Guests have private access to the entire house and garden during their stay. I’m also always happy to share recommendations for local activities, places to eat, beaches, scenic coastal drives and must-see spots around Mayo and Galway.

About the area

Westport

Westport is home to this holiday home. The area's natural beauty can be seen at Ballycroy National Park and Old Head Forest, while Westport Town Hall Theatre and Clew Bay Heritage Centre are cultural highlights. Travelling with kids? Consider Westport Leisure Park and War Games Paint Ball Westport.
